Oscar Millard

Writer, Additional Credits
Born March 1, 1908Died December 7, 1990 (82 years)
Oscar Millard was an English writer who found success in Hollywood when he collaborated on the screenplay for Come to the Stable, a comedy about nuns. He fared better the following year when he picked up an Academy Award nomination for the gritty war movie The Frogmen (1951).
